COMPLETE SHUTDOWN ENDED AND GRADUAL NORMALIZATION HAS ARRIVED

After 17 days of full closing, the Gradual Normalization period started at the beginning of the week. In the period from Monday, May 17th at 05.00, to Tuesday, June 1st, 05.00, the curfew will continue to be applied from 21.00-05.00 on weekdays and from 21.00 on Friday to 05.00 on Monday on weekends. On Saturdays and Sundays, grocery stores, markets, greengrocers, butchers, dried fruits and dessert shops will be able to operate between 10.00-17.00.

NEWS THAT WILL IMPACT TOURISM FROM RUSSIA

They wanted to extend the flight ban imposed on Turkey by Russia from June 2nd to August 1st. However, upon Turkey's persistent objection, Russia agreed to re-evaluate the issue on June 30th according to the epidemic situation. The flight ban, which will last until June 30, is seen as a major blow especially for Antalya tourism.

CHAMPIONSHIP LEAGUE FINAL GAME IS TAKEN AWAY FROM ISTANBUL

UEFA announced that the Championship League final game, which was planned to be played at the Atatürk Olympic Stadium in Istanbul on May 29, was switched to Portugal. The final match between Manchester City and Chelsea will be played in Porto, Portugal. 12 thousand fans will be admitted to the Dragao Stadium.

BEŞİKTAŞ IS THE CHAMPION

Only one goal has determined the outcome of the championship race in the Turkish Super League. Completing the season with the same score as its rival Galatasaray, Beşiktaş became the champion of the 2020-2021 football season with only one goal average. Fenerbahçe finished the league in 3rd place.
